In the United States, 70 graduate schools are offering Criminology programs. The average graduate tuition & fees for Criminology programs is $12,186 for state residents and $22,580 for out-of-state students
The average salary after completing the
Criminology graduate programs is $50,711 with a master's degree (or higher).
